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ong
The NM_014388.7(UTP25):āc.559C>Gā(p.Gln187Glu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000159 in 1,567,574 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(ā ).

Uncertain significance, criteria provided, single submitter | clinical testing | Ambry Genetics | Feb 17, 2023 | The c.559C>G (p.Q187E) alteration is located in exon 4 (coding exon 4) of the DIEXF gene. This alteration results from a C to G substitution at nucleotide position 559, causing the glutamine (Q) at amino acid position 187 to be replaced by a glutamic acid (E).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. - |
